>>>>>> Whilst at PGCon I briefly discussed with Stefan the idea of providing
>>>>>> a jQuery-powered filtering system for the feature matrix.  This is
>>>>>> because it's becoming increasingly bloated.
>>>>>>
>>>>>> Prototype attached.  This should have no effect on those who have
>>>>>> Javascript disabled.
>>>>>>
>>>>>> Feedback welcome.
>>>>>
>>>>> A couple of things spring to mind:
>>>>>
>>>>> - I think it's more natural to have the checkboxes after the labels,
>>>>> not before, e.g.
>>>>>
>>>>> 8.3 [x] 8.4 [x] 9.0 [x]
>>>>>
>>>>> (I actually found it quite off-putting having them the other way around).
>>>>
>>>> I agree as it happens.
>>>
>>> Definitely an improvement.
>>>
>>>>> - By default, perhaps we should only show supported versions and
>>>>> betas/alphas, so the grid isn't too big when the user starts.
>>>>
>>>> Easy enough.
>>>>
>>>>> - Should we automatically hide obsolete features if they're obsolete
>>>>> in all displayed versions? Maybe that should be a checkable option (on
>>>>> by default) shown below the list of versions along with "Hide
>>>>> unchanged features"
>>>>
>>>> That should be the case with the "hide unchanged features" checkbox
>>>> checked anyway.  The rule is, if it's the same value across all
>>>> displayed versions (regardless of whether they're all "Yes", "No" or
>>>> "Obsolete"), the row becomes hidden.
>>>
>>> Yeah, I get that. I'm just suggesting that obsolete features should be
>>> treated differently, as they're even less interesting than something
>>> that was implemented before the first version show.
>>>
>>> Regardless of that, I do think that checkbox should be on it's own line.
